What is Feroza Stone? Understanding Turquoise
The term feroza stone is an Arabic-derived name for turquoise, a phosphate mineral that occurs as a result of a chemical reaction between copper and aluminum in arid environments. Its distinctive color can range from sky blue to green, often interspersed with matrix patterns of brown or black ironstone, which many collectors find desirable. The intensity and shade of blue are often attributed to the presence of copper, while the green tones can indicate the presence of iron. The hardness of turquoise ranks between 5 and 6 on the Mohs scale, making it suitable for jewelry but requiring some care to maintain its luster.

Feroza Stone vs. Imitations
Given its popularity, the market for feroza stone unfortunately includes numerous imitations and treatments. Common fakes include dyed howlite, magnesite, or even glass. Genuine turquoise often exhibits natural variations in color and matrix patterns that are difficult to replicate artificially. Treatments like stabilization with resin are common to improve durability and color consistency, and these are generally accepted if disclosed. When purchasing in Jakarta, it’s crucial to buy from reputable dealers who can attest to the authenticity and any treatments applied to the stone.
Types of Feroza Stone Available in Jakarta
In Jakarta, you’ll encounter a variety of feroza stone based on its origin and matrix. The most prized is the vibrant robin’s egg blue, often associated with the Sleeping Beauty mine in Arizona, USA, though this mine is now closed. Other notable origins include Iran (Persia), known for its intense blue without matrix, and mines in China and the American Southwest, which often feature unique matrix patterns.
- Persian Turquoise: Renowned for its pure, intense blue color, highly sought after in Jakarta for its premium quality.
- American Turquoise: From mines like Kingman or Royston, this variety often displays beautiful matrix patterns and varied colors from blue to green.
- Chinese Turquoise: Typically has a greener hue and may be treated for stability, making it a more accessible option in Jakarta.
- Feroza Stone with Matrix: Stones exhibiting natural veining or webbing from the host rock, valued for their unique, artistic appearance.

How to Choose the Right Feroza Stone
Selecting the perfect feroza stone involves evaluating several key attributes. Understanding these factors will help you make a discerning choice, whether you’re a seasoned collector or new to the world of gemstones.
Key Factors to Consider
- Color: The most desirable color is a uniform, intense robin’s egg blue. However, subtle variations and matrix patterns add character and value.
- Matrix: The presence and pattern of the host rock (matrix) can significantly impact the stone’s appeal. Fine, web-like matrix is often preferred over chunky, irregular patterns.
- Origin: Provenance matters. Stones from renowned locations like Persia or Sleeping Beauty mine command higher prices due to their historical quality and rarity.
- Hardness and Stability: Softer or more porous stones may be treated (stabilized) to enhance durability. Ensure any treatments are disclosed.
- Cut and Polish: The way the stone is cut and polished affects its brilliance and overall appearance. Well-cut stones showcase the gem’s best features.

Cost and Pricing for Feroza Stone
The price of feroza stone can vary dramatically based on several factors, making it essential to understand these influences when budgeting for a purchase in Jakarta.
Pricing Factors
Color: The most sought-after shades of blue command the highest prices. Greenish hues or stones with excessive matrix may be less expensive.
Matrix: While some matrix is desirable, extensive or unattractive matrix can lower the value. Fine, spiderweb-like matrix is often prized.
Origin: Authentic Persian or high-grade American turquoise is typically more expensive than material from China or other sources.
Size and Cut: Larger stones and well-executed cuts increase value.
Treatment: Untreated, natural turquoise is the most valuable. Stabilized stones are more common and affordable, while artificially dyed stones have little to no intrinsic value.

Common Mistakes to Avoid with Feroza Stone
Navigating the market for feroza stone can present challenges. Being aware of common pitfalls will help you secure a genuine and beautiful gem.
- Buying from Unreputable Sources: Always ensure your dealer is known for authenticity and ethical practices. Avoid street vendors or unknown online sellers.
- Assuming All Blue Stones are Turquoise: Many look-alike stones exist. Learn to identify the unique characteristics of genuine turquoise.
- Overpaying for Treated or Imitation Stones: Understand the difference between natural, stabilized, and completely fake stones. Prices should reflect the stone’s true nature.
- Ignoring Matrix Patterns: While personal preference plays a role, understanding how matrix affects value is crucial for investment-minded buyers in Jakarta.
- Not Checking for Treatments: Most turquoise sold today is stabilized. While acceptable, it should be disclosed and reflected in the price. Ensure you are not overpaying for a stabilized stone as if it were natural.
